The Disney+ exclusive will feature the full Tortured Poets Department set and arrives alongside a new six-part docuseries.
Get your cardigans ready—we’re going back to the Eras Tour one last time.
Disney+ has officially unveiled the trailer for Taylor Swift | The Eras Tour: The Final Show, a definitive concert film capturing the historic conclusion of her record-breaking global trek in Vancouver, Canada, back in December 2024.
What’s New? Unlike the theatrical version that dominated box offices in 2023, this new cut is the "complete" experience. For the first time, fans will get pro-shot footage of the The Tortured Poets Department era, which was added to the setlist mid-tour following the album's release in April 2024.
In the trailer, an emotional Swift addresses the Vancouver crowd: "We've had so long to prepare for the end of this tour, and we get to play one last show for you here tonight," she says. "I want to thank every single one of you for being a part of the most thrilling chapter of my entire life to date."
Double the Content But that’s not all. Arriving on Disney+ on the same day (December 12) is the premiere of Taylor Swift: The End of an Era. This six-part docuseries promises a rare behind-the-scenes look at life on the road during the highest-grossing tour of all time. It will also spotlight the special guests who shared the stage with Swift, including Gracie Abrams, Sabrina Carpenter, Ed Sheeran, and Florence Welch.
Swift took to Instagram to hype the release, writing: "Just 11 days until the final show of The Eras Tour is all yours."
